What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Melbourne to Edmonton?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Melbourne Airport to Edmonton cl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Melbourne to Edmonton, look for departures on Tuesdays and avoid leaving on a Sunday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Edmonton,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ly and Monday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Melbourne Airport to Edmonton?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Melbourne Airport to Edmonton,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Melbourne Airport to Edmonton is January, where tickets cost $1,335 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and April,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$2,773 and $2,370 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Melbourne to Edmonton?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ly to Edmonton with an airline and back to Melbourne with another airline.
